Attractions and Places To See around Pigra - Top 20

Best attractions and places to see around Pigra, a village perched high above Lake Como, offer panoramic views of the lake and surrounding mountains. This location serves as a base for exploring the Intelvi Valley and the Larian triangle. The area features a blend of natural landscapes, historic sites, and opportunities for outdoor activities, including numerous hiking trails near Pigra.

Lake Piano

Highlight • Lake

The small lake “Lago di Piano” is located in Val Menaggio in a nature reserve and offers an interesting opportunity to observe various water birds. The path begins in the picturesque village of Bene Lario and leads along the foot of Monte Galbiga through meadows and forests and past the lake. The “Castel San Pietro”, a medieval group of fortified houses, is very interesting.

Monte San Primo Summit

Highlight • Summit

Monte San Primo is the highest mountain in the Larian triangle with its 1685 metres.
From the summit you can perfectly see the branching of Lake Como which forms an upside down Y.
On days without haze you can also admire the Po Valley and the Milanese area, as well as the main lakes in the area.

Are there any prominent natural viewpoints near Pigra?

Yes, Pigra is known as "Il balcone del lago di Como" (The balcony of Lake Como) and offers exceptional panoramic views. The Belvedere of Pigra, at 881 meters, provides stunning vistas of Lake Como, the Grigne group, and the Upper Lake Mountains. Additionally, the Monte San Primo Summit, the highest mountain in the Larian triangle, offers 360-degree views of Lake Como's branching shape, the Po Valley, and the Milanese area on clear days. Another excellent viewpoint is Monte Generoso, which provides expansive views of Lake Lugano and the Alpine range.

What historical or cultural sites can I explore within Pigra village?

The village of Pigra itself is a point of interest, with narrow streets and traditional stone houses. You can visit The "Cason" (Pigra Workers' Society), a historic building from 1877 that now functions as a museum documenting the local working world. Palazzo Rusconi, with its historical significance dating back to 1514, and the Church of S. Margherita, offering striking lake views, are also notable. Don't miss Panée da l'Alp, an old washhouse from 1886, and the open-air exhibit depicting cats throughout the village, a nod to the local nickname "cats of Pigra".

How do I get to Pigra and what are the transport options?

The most popular way to reach Pigra is via the Pigra Cable Car (Funivia Argegno-Pigra) from the lakeside town of Argegno. This quick five-minute ride offers breathtaking panoramic views during the ascent and descent, making it an experience in itself. Once in Pigra, the village is best explored on foot.

Are there any significant historical sites or museums in the wider Intelvi Valley?

Yes, the Intelvi Valley, where Pigra is located, holds several important sites. The Museo della Valle Intelvi collects significant documents and artifacts from the area, covering sculpture, goldsmith work, painting, and historical documents. Further afield on Lake Como, Isola Comacina is renowned for its archaeological and artistic heritage from the early Middle Ages, and Villa del Balbianello is a historic villa known for its beautiful architecture and gardens.
